Comments: Shirt used by Die Sportfördergruppe der Bundeswehr of Essen in a football match between 1990-91. This was a football team constructed of service men of the Federal Armed Forces in the Essen region.
Features the "Keine Macht Den Drogen" motif to midriff. The campaign was set up on April 24, 1990 by Karl-Heinz Rummenigge with the help of the federal government. The phrase translates to "No power to drugs".
